German shares took a break from their recent turbulence yesterday as activity slowed ahead of tomorrow's national holiday.

The blue chip DAX closed down 16.30, but it later ended post-bourse IBIS electronic dealings at 3357.45, pressured by a sell-off on Wall Street.

Paris CAC-40: 2,643.3 (-8.62)

French shares closed 0.33 per cent lower yesterday in a directionless market which was affected just before the close by a lower opening on Wall Street and an easier dollar, dealers said.

Milan Mibtel: 12326 (-98)

Italian shares closed mostly weaker yesterday in a tired, lacklustre market as concerns over forthcoming calls on the market for cash from ENI and San Paolo weighed on sentiment.

The all share Mibtel index finished 0.79 per cent lower at 12326 while the blue chip Mib 30 index closed 0.81 per cent down at 18395. Trading volumes dropped to 764 billion lira from 949.83. Disappointing mutual fund figures, showing a sharp slowdown in inflows into equity funds.
